Oural Cement Plant is a cement plant in Spain. Its listed capacity is 650,000 t of cement. Cement plants heat limestone to 1,400°C in rotary kilns — one of the hottest industrial processes — and must control temperature precisely across the entire kiln length. It is operated by Votorantim Cimentos SA. By capacity it ranks #20 among 20 cement plants in Spain. It emits about 152,863 t CO₂e a year from Climate TRACE. That is 0.32% of the CO₂e from the 91 facilities in Spain that have an emissions figure in IndustryAtlas. Its CO₂ per unit of capacity is 35% below the national median for this sector.

Carbon cost and Scope 1 emissions
At its reported 153k t CO₂e/yr (Scope 1), Oural Cement Plant carries €13.0M/yr of carbon at the full EU ETS price (€85/t CO₂). Free allocation phases out to 2034 (Reg. (EU) 2023/956), so today's bill is lower and rising toward this full-price figure.
